Barros apologises to Capirossi

The Pramac d'Antin Ducati rider unintentionally held up factory Ducati rider Loris Capirossi by riding slowly on the racing line during Saturday afternoon's one hour shootout.

The Italian was visibly unhappy at the time, but Barros apologised and his former Honda Pons team-mate Capirossi - himself a veteran of 265 grands prix - later shrugged off the incident.

"I want to apologise to Loris for inadvertently slowing him while he was on his fast lap and costing him valuable positions," said Alex, who qualified 12th.

"That kind of thing happens, so no problem," stated eighth place Capirossi.
